Product Data Sheet

Methyl 2-cyanocyclopropanecarboxylate

Catalog No. A82853

main product photo
Methyl 2-cyanocyclopropanecarboxylate is a PROTAC linker that facilitates the design and synthesis of PROTAC molecules. Its unique structure allows for modular assembly, enabling targeted protein degradation via the ubiquitin-proteasome system. This compound is particularly useful in drug discovery and development for therapeutic applications that involve modulating protein levels in cellular systems.
Chemical Information
Catalog NumA82853
M. Wt125.13
FormulaC6H7NO2
Purity>98%
Storageat -20 °C 3 years (powder form); at -20 °C 6 months (Solution base)
CAS No.171055-07-5
Synonyms
SMILESN#CC1CC1C(=O)OC
